Carbonated mixers supplier Fever-Tree said it expected to report revenue above its guidance provided in September, following a strong second half performance.

For the year ended 31 December, Revenue fell 3% £252.1 million, with UK, US, Europe revenue down 22%, up 23% and 1% respectively.

The UK performance was hurt by on-trade sales impacted by the periods of lockdown and on-going restrictions during the year, leading to a decline of about 60% year-on-year.

'The Off-Trade continues to see good momentum in many regions ... we would expect some of the off-trade demand to switch to the on-trade as it begins to re-open during the year,' the company said.
